We are a close-knit team providing General Dermatology services to our local population of 500,000. We also provide expert care for inpatients with dermatological problems, including management of acute dermatological cases and emergencies. In addition, we assist in the running of clinics for Adult/Paediatric dermatology, Acne treatment, biologics, skin surgery, and skin cancer, vulval clinics, immunosuppressed patients, and contact allergy with patch testing.
We are responsible for a very busy Dermatology Day Treatment Unit offering Inpatient and Outpatient advice, Phototherapy, Topical therapies, and Wound care management, including complicated leg ulcers. We are involved in research, audits, education, and offer training for all staff.

Key responsibilities include:
- Assessing, planning, implementing, and evaluating plans of patient care
- Working closely with the Multi-disciplinary team
- Providing education to both patients, carers, and staff
- Promoting healthy lifestyle changes
- Assisting with audit and establishing new protocols/care pathways to provide high-quality, safe care
- Completing accurate documentation both written and electronically
- Preparing and coordinating clinics so they run safely and efficiently
- Administering Phototherapy to patients
- Assisting with supporting minor surgical procedures
- Assisting with the delivery of patch testing
- Performing medical photography
- Providing wound care and topical treatments, including Doppler and compression bandaging
- Being a mentor to new staff and students
- Engaging in research and providing evidence-based care
- Maintaining CPD and NMC revalidation requirements
